The Impact of Wall Street Analysts’ Recommendations on Stock Markets
Wall Street analysts play a significant role in the financial industry, providing insights and recommendations to investors regarding various stocks. These analysts, employed by brokerage firms or sell-side analysts, hold a substantial influence over stock prices through their research reports and ratings.
Analysts’ Ratings and Their Significance
Analysts’ ratings are critical indicators for investors, as they provide a clear and concise assessment of a stock’s potential performance. These ratings can range from “Buy,” “Hold,” to “Sell,” and are based on the analysts’ thorough analysis of a company’s financial health, industry trends, and other relevant factors.
Media Coverage and Its Impact on Stock Prices
Media reports about changes in analysts’ ratings often generate significant attention and can significantly impact a stock’s price. For instance, when an analyst upgrades a stock from “Sell” to “Buy,” the stock’s price may experience a notable surge due to increased investor interest and buying activity.
Analysts’ Recommendations and Their Role in the Broader Market
Analysts’ recommendations can also influence broader market trends. For example, if multiple analysts issue positive reports on a particular sector, it can lead to increased investor interest and buying activity in that sector, potentially causing a bull market. Conversely, if a large number of analysts downgrade their recommendations on a sector, it could lead to selling pressure and a bear market.
Impact on Individual Investors
For individual investors, following analysts’ recommendations can be a double-edged sword. While their insights can lead to profitable investments, relying too heavily on their opinions can also result in missed opportunities or losses. It is essential for investors to conduct their own research and analysis, considering analysts’ recommendations as just one factor among many.
